I have removed a M42 CPS holder from its timing case, trying to locate CPS holder onto a M44 case so I can weld it on using a jig to hold it in the correct place.
Yes it will be square to the pick-up wheel
yes it will have the correct air gap
BUT if it is 2mm +/- up or down from where it should be will this affect the timing?

Wheel is 170mm diameter, so a bit of simple arithmetic says that 1.5mm positioning error will change the timing by approximately 1 degree

The flat on the trigger wheel 'resets' the ECU, which then counts the pulses from the teeth, so that it knows exactly where the crank is. If the flat is picked up by the TPS too early or too late, then of course the timing will be out - by one degree per 1.5mm error.

yeah thats pretty much it "Is the ECU programmed to know that after X amount of teeth has been counted from reset point, #1 piston is at TDC?" normally the cam sensor gives 1 signal per engine cycle 2 rev of the crank, this tells the ecu that tdc compression it cumming up, from the crank wheel it knows the piston is at tdc but needs to know if it is tdc compression or exhaust. thats the way most aftermarket management work.
